"rom" 的读音是 /rɒm/。

ROM,全称为Read-Only Memory(只读存储器),是一种计算机存储介质,主要用于存储固件或软件程序,ROM中的数据在制造过程中被写入,并且通常不能被用户修改,以下是关于ROM的详细介绍:
ROM的基本概念
ROM是一种非易失性存储器,这意味着即使断电,存储在其中的数据也不会丢失,与RAM(随机存取存储器)不同,RAM需要在电源持续供电的情况下才能保持数据,ROM主要用于存储计算机启动时所需的基本输入输出系统(BIOS)、操作系统引导程序以及其他重要的系统软件。
ROM的类型
ROM有多种类型,包括PROM(可编程只读存储器)、EPROM(可擦写可编程只读存储器)、EEPROM(电可擦写可编程只读存储器)和Flash ROM(闪存),这些不同类型的ROM在可编程性和数据保持方面有所不同。
PROM:一次性可编程,数据一旦写入就不能更改。
EPROM:可以通过紫外线照射来擦除并重新编程。

EEPROM:可以通过电信号进行多次擦写。
Flash ROM:一种特殊类型的EEPROM,具有更高的写入速度和更低的成本,广泛应用于现代电子设备中。
ROM的工作原理
ROM的工作原理基于半导体技术,使用晶体管阵列来存储二进制数据,每个存储单元可以存储一个位的信息,通常是0或1,通过控制晶体管的导通和截止状态,可以实现数据的读取和写入(对于可编程ROM)。
ROM的应用
ROM广泛应用于各种电子设备中,包括但不限于:
计算机系统:存储BIOS和UEFI固件,负责硬件初始化和启动过程。

嵌入式系统:如微控制器、单片机等,用于存储固件和应用程序。
消费电子产品:如智能手机、平板电脑、电视等,用于存储操作系统和应用程序。
汽车电子:用于存储引擎控制单元(ECU)的程序和其他关键数据。
ROM的优势和局限性
优势:
非易失性:断电后数据不丢失。
可靠性高:适合长期存储重要数据。
成本效益:对于不需要频繁更新的数据存储来说,成本较低。
局限性:
写入难度:大多数类型的ROM只能写入一次或需要特殊设备才能写入。
容量有限:相比现代硬盘和固态硬盘,ROM的存储容量较小。
速度较慢:相比RAM,ROM的读写速度较慢。
ROM与其他存储技术的比较
特性 | ROM | RAM | HDD | SSD |
非易失性 | 是 | 否 | 是 | 是 |
读写速度 | 慢 | 快 | 中 | 快 |
成本 | 低 | 高 | 低 | 中 |
容量 | 小 | 大 | 大 | 大 |
应用场景 | 固件存储、嵌入式系统 | 临时数据存储、运行程序 | 大量数据存储 | 高性能数据存储 |
未来趋势
随着技术的发展,ROM的角色可能会发生变化,随着云存储和网络附加存储(NAS)的普及,传统的本地存储需求可能会减少,新型存储技术如相变存储器(PCM)和磁阻随机存取存储器(MRAM)可能会提供更快的速度和更高的密度,从而挑战现有ROM的地位。
ROM作为一种重要的存储介质,在计算机和电子设备中发挥着不可或缺的作用,尽管面临新技术的挑战,但ROM仍然因其非易失性和可靠性而被广泛使用,了解ROM的基本原理和应用可以帮助我们更好地理解现代电子设备的工作方式。
FAQs
Q1: ROM和RAM有什么区别?
A1: ROM(只读存储器)和RAM(随机存取存储器)的主要区别在于它们的非易失性和用途,ROM是非易失性的,意味着即使断电,其中的数据也不会丢失,通常用于存储固件和系统软件,而RAM是易失性的,断电后数据会丢失,主要用于临时存储正在运行的程序和数据。
Q2: Flash ROM和传统ROM有何不同?
A2: Flash ROM是一种特殊类型的EEPROM,它允许通过电信号进行多次擦写,而传统的ROM如PROM和EPROM通常只能写入一次或需要特殊设备才能擦除和重写,Flash ROM因其更高的灵活性和较低的成本,在现代电子设备中得到了广泛应用。